Output dbcbbffa6a7215b5331bb2b0d98abcef63487f4342b87bfe2f15a624317954fa:36

value
2352595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19ee7a3b0ea6ebfebc70286e84b8bb15bd396893 OP_EQUAL
address
3448W3WreV91dUP2yzsTtNkjjjM81EJRpB
transaction
dbcbbffa6a7215b5331bb2b0d98abcef63487f4342b87bfe2f15a624317954fa
confirmations
252815
spent
true